Minnesota Golden Gophers Football Uniforms

By no means is this anything groundbreaking, my goal was simply to put together a good uniform set for the Minnesota Golden Gophers.

Key Ideas: 
-Sleek and simple
-Emphasize maroon and gold
-Consistent design between home/road/alternate
-"Modern Classic"

Key Elements: 
-Familiar 'M' logo throughout uniform set
-Simple designs (single-colored numerals and lettering, stripe-less pants and helmet)
-Sleeve and sock striping inspired by triple-color design on primary 'M' logo

Set 1 is the primary options, Set 2 is alternate options. A "Rivalry Uniform" is also in the works, to be unveiled at a later date.

UNO Hockey Uniforms Concept

I am more than disappointed by UNO's new hockey jerseys for the 2011-2012 season. But rather than rant about the lackluster jerseys and give them publicity they do not deserve, I will post my concept!

It's fairly simple; maverick logo as the crest, 3-colored striping pattern throughout, alternate interlocking O logo on shoulders. White at home, black on the road. The alternate is red with the O logo as the crest.Simple yet effective, and something I feel UNO could have easily done initially on their own.

Atlanta Braves

Atlanta Braves

For starters, the Braves' look is great. The piping is unique and the logos and wordmarks fit nicely together. There are a few things I would change though. First, I modified the colors. I used a darker navy, which as actually listed as an alternate color (thanks to Colorwerx). The dark navy replaces the regular navy, a move the serves 2 purposes. It is a nod to the history of the team, when they used black and red, and it separates them a little from the other navy and red teams.


The home and road are pretty much the same as currently. On the red alternate I switched the colors around so the script is white outlined in navy. I think this stands out better. The home alternate is a retro-inspired uniform, featuring navy sleeves and a white front-panel hat. There is also a navy version.

Arizona Diamondbacks

The Diamondbacks once had the coolest color scheme in the league, IMO. Then they switched to a color set very similar to another NL team. The new logos are good, but I’m not a fan of the wordmarks. Here, I used the old colors, replacing copper with sand. New wordmarks and modified logos are included. The uniforms feature a trim design based off of an old alternate. Cream is used rather than white. Purple is the primary home color while black is the primary road color. Teal is used very little except for the BP set. I am using the old BP design; I like it better than the newest one. The alternate hat uses the old snake head logo, from my favorite BP cap of all time. The white alternate is a tribute to the 2001 World Series unis.
